#61d470 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#61d470 is composed of 38% red, 83.1%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.2%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 127.8 degrees, a saturation of 57.2% and a lightness of 60.6%. #61d470 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ffe0 with #00a900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#61d470

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030c04 is the darkest color, while #fbf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#61d470

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#979e98 is the less saturated color, while #3afb53 is the most saturated one.
